Advanced Guide: Launching a Local Maker Pet Goods Marketplace by 2027
Hook: Local maker marketplaces create unique, high-margin offerings for pet owners. Build a platform that stitches together vetted makers, fast media, and flexible fulfillment for a defensible niche play.
Core architecture
Prioritize seller dashboards and edge routing for product media to ensure fast, personalized storefronts. For in-depth architecture and monetization strategies, consult future-proofing cloud marketplace guides (Future‑Proofing Cloud Marketplaces).
Seller onboarding and trust
Use micro-credentials and verification to signal quality from makers. Provide a clear playbook for packaging and demo-friendly product photography based on creator packaging guides (Creator product packaging playbook).
Fulfillment and logistics
Offer modular storage and co-op micro-warehousing to reduce costs for small makers. For practical logistics playbooks that apply to marketplace sellers, see modular storage strategies (Modular Storage & Fulfillment).
Monetization and community
Charge listing fees, fulfillment fees, and premium placement for makers with strong reviews. Host micro-events and pop-ups to showcase makers and drive direct discovery — event playbooks help coordinate these activations (Micro‑Events Playbook).
Final checklist
- Build seller dashboard MVP and onboard 10 trusted makers.
- Set edge routing and fast media delivery for product pages.
- Coordinate modular fulfillment and plan a launch pop-up.
Bottom line: A local maker marketplace for pet goods succeeds with trust signals, fast media, and logistics that scale with demand.
